网页前端开发企业网站有哪些

网页前端开发企业网站有哪些

网页前端开发企业网站有哪些网页前端开发企业网站包括:阿里云、腾讯云、百度智能云、Wix、Squarespace、WordPress、Webflow、Weebly、Shopify、GoDaddy、Bluehost、SiteGround、HostGator、GitHub Pages、Netlify。其中,阿里云、腾讯云、百度智能云是国内前三大云计算服务提供商,提供全面的云计算解决方案,适用于不同规模的企业网站。阿里云提供丰富的开发工具和服务,包括域名注册、云服务器、数据库服务和安全解决方案,深受开发者和企业用户的青睐。

一、阿里云、腾讯云、百度智能云

阿里云作为中国领先的云计算平台,提供了丰富的前端开发工具和服务。其强大的计算能力和稳定的服务保障,使得企业能够高效地构建和管理网站。阿里云提供的ECS(Elastic Compute Service)可以灵活地扩展资源,满足企业在流量高峰期的需求。此外,阿里云还提供CDN(内容分发网络)服务,提升网站的访问速度和用户体验。腾讯云作为阿里云的主要竞争对手,同样提供全面的云计算解决方案。腾讯云的TDSQLCOS(Cloud Object Storage)服务在业界享有盛誉,适合各种规模的企业使用。百度智能云则以其强大的AI和大数据分析能力著称,帮助企业实现智能化转型。

二、Wix、Squarespace、WordPress

Wix是一款知名的建站工具,提供丰富的模板和拖拽式编辑功能,使得即使没有编程经验的用户也能轻松创建专业的网站。Wix的App Market提供了多种插件和扩展功能,满足企业的各种需求。Squarespace同样是一款强大的建站平台,以其优美的设计和强大的功能而著称。Squarespace提供的SEO工具分析功能,帮助企业优化网站的搜索引擎表现。WordPress是全球最流行的内容管理系统(CMS),支持自定义主题和插件。WordPress的开源社区提供了丰富的资源和支持,使得企业能够根据自身需求进行灵活的定制。

三、Webflow、Weebly、Shopify

Webflow是一款集设计和开发于一体的建站工具,适合有一定前端开发经验的用户使用。Webflow的视觉化设计工具自定义代码功能,使得开发者能够创建复杂的交互效果和动画。Weebly则以其简单易用的特性著称,适合小型企业和个人用户。Weebly提供的电子商务功能,帮助企业轻松搭建在线商店。Shopify是一款专注于电商网站的建站工具,提供丰富的支付网关物流管理功能,适合各类电商企业使用。

四、GoDaddy、Bluehost、SiteGround

GoDaddy是全球最大的域名注册商之一,同时也是一家知名的主机服务提供商。GoDaddy提供的网站建设工具托管服务,使得企业能够快速上线网站。Bluehost以其稳定的性能和优质的客户服务而闻名,特别适合使用WordPress的用户。Bluehost提供的一键安装功能,使得网站的部署变得异常简单。SiteGround则以其高速的服务器和优质的技术支持而著称,适合对性能有较高要求的企业。

五、HostGator、GitHub Pages、Netlify

HostGator是一家知名的主机服务提供商,提供多种托管方案,适合不同规模的企业。HostGator的cPanel控制面板使得网站管理变得非常方便。GitHub Pages是GitHub提供的静态网页托管服务,适合开发者和小型项目使用。GitHub Pages的免费托管自定义域名功能,使得开发者能够轻松部署个人或项目网站。Netlify是一款现代化的静态网站托管平台,提供自动化的CI/CD(持续集成/持续部署)功能,适合前端开发者使用。

六、网页前端开发技术栈

在构建企业网站时,选择合适的前端开发技术栈至关重要。常见的前端开发技术栈包括HTML、CSS、JavaScript、React、Vue、AngularHTML是构建网页的基础,负责定义页面的结构。CSS用于美化网页,使其更加美观和用户友好。JavaScript是一种编程语言,用于实现网页的动态效果和交互功能。React是由Facebook开发的前端框架,适合构建复杂的用户界面。Vue是一个渐进式前端框架,易于上手且功能强大。Angular是由Google开发的前端框架,适合构建大型企业级应用。

七、前端开发工具和环境

选择合适的开发工具和环境可以提高开发效率和代码质量。常见的前端开发工具包括Visual Studio Code、WebStorm、Sublime TextVisual Studio Code是一款免费且开源的代码编辑器,支持丰富的插件和扩展功能。WebStorm是一款专业的JavaScript开发工具,提供强大的代码智能提示和调试功能。Sublime Text是一款轻量级的代码编辑器,启动速度快且支持多种编程语言。常见的开发环境包括Node.js、npm、WebpackNode.js是一个基于JavaScript的运行环境,适合构建高性能的网络应用。npm是Node.js的包管理工具,方便管理项目依赖。Webpack是一个模块打包工具,用于将项目的多个模块打包成一个文件,提高加载速度和性能。

八、前端开发最佳实践

为了确保企业网站的质量和性能,前端开发者需要遵循一些最佳实践。代码规范是提高代码可读性和维护性的关键,可以使用ESLint工具进行代码检查。响应式设计是现代网页设计的重要原则,确保网站在不同设备上的良好表现。性能优化是提升用户体验的关键,可以通过懒加载、代码压缩、减少HTTP请求等手段实现。安全性同样至关重要,可以使用HTTPS、输入验证、防范XSS攻击等措施保护网站安全。SEO优化是提高网站搜索引擎排名的重要手段,可以通过优化页面标题、关键词、元标签等方法实现。

九、前端开发的未来趋势

前端开发领域不断演进,新技术和趋势层出不穷。PWA(渐进式网页应用)是一种能够提供类似原生应用体验的网页应用,具有离线访问、推送通知等功能。JAMstack是一种新的网页开发架构,强调JavaScript、API和预渲染,具有高性能和高安全性的特点。WebAssembly是一种新的二进制格式,可以在网页中运行高性能的代码,适合对性能要求高的应用。AI和机器学习在前端开发中的应用也越来越广泛,可以实现个性化推荐、图像识别等功能。

十、结语

选择合适的前端开发工具和平台,对于企业网站的成功至关重要。无论是阿里云、腾讯云、百度智能云等云计算平台,还是Wix、Squarespace、WordPress等建站工具,都有各自的优势和适用场景。前端开发者需要根据企业的具体需求,选择合适的技术栈和工具,同时遵循最佳实践,确保网站的质量和性能。随着技术的不断进步,前端开发领域将继续涌现出新的趋势和挑战,开发者需要保持持续学习和创新的精神。

相关问答FAQs:

网页前端开发企业网站有哪些?
在如今数字化迅猛发展的时代,前端开发的企业网站层出不穷,涵盖了从个人工作室到大型公司的多种类型。针对网页前端开发的企业,以下是一些知名的企业网站,它们不仅展示了出色的前端技术,还提供了丰富的资源和服务。

  1. W3Schools
    这是一个非常受欢迎的学习前端开发的网站,提供HTML、CSS、JavaScript等相关技术的教程。网站的设计简洁明了,用户可以轻松找到所需的信息。此外,W3Schools还提供在线编辑器,让用户可以实时编写和测试代码。

  2. Codecademy
    作为一个交互式学习平台,Codecademy提供了多种编程语言的课程,特别是在前端开发方面,用户可以通过实践来学习HTML、CSS和JavaScript。其网站设计现代化,用户体验良好,适合各个层次的学习者。

  3. MDN Web Docs
    由Mozilla维护的MDN Web Docs是一个全面的Web开发文档资源,涵盖了前端开发的方方面面。该网站提供详细的API文档、学习资源和开发者工具,适合开发者深入学习各种Web技术。

  4. CSS-Tricks
    这是一个为前端开发者提供丰富技巧和教程的网站,内容包括CSS、JavaScript以及响应式设计等。CSS-Tricks不仅分享实用的代码片段,还定期发布关于前端开发最新趋势的文章。

  5. Frontend Mentor
    Frontend Mentor致力于帮助开发者提升前端技能,提供真实的项目挑战,用户可以通过完成这些挑战来提高自己的开发能力。网站界面友好,易于导航,适合想要实践的开发者。

  6. Smashing Magazine
    作为一个设计与开发的在线出版物,Smashing Magazine提供关于前端开发的深入文章、案例研究和技术指南。它的内容涵盖了从设计到开发的广泛主题,适合希望在前端领域不断提升的专业人士。

  7. Stack Overflow
    这是一个全球知名的问答社区,开发者可以在这里提问和回答关于前端开发的各种问题。虽然它并不是专门的企业网站,但其庞大的社区和丰富的知识库使其成为前端开发者的重要资源。

  8. GitHub
    作为全球最大的开源代码托管平台,GitHub为前端开发者提供了丰富的项目和协作机会。用户可以在这里找到各种前端开发框架的源码以及相关项目,适合希望参与开源社区的开发者。

  9. A List Apart
    这是一个专注于网页设计与开发的在线杂志,提供深入的技术文章和设计理念。A List Apart的内容通常更为专业,适合希望提升设计与开发技能的前端开发者。

  10. Bootstrap
    作为一个流行的前端开发框架,Bootstrap的官方网站提供了丰富的文档和示例代码,帮助开发者快速构建响应式网页。网站的设计简洁,易于使用,适合各类开发者。

前端开发企业网站的主要特点是什么?
前端开发企业网站通常具备以下几个显著特点,帮助用户更好地理解和使用这些资源。

  1. 用户友好的设计
    优秀的前端开发网站会采用简洁明了的设计原则,使得用户能够快速找到所需的信息和资源。通常使用的导航栏、分类和搜索功能,使得用户体验更为流畅。

  2. 丰富的学习资源
    许多前端开发企业网站提供大量的学习资料,包括教程、视频、文档和代码示例等,帮助用户在不同层次上进行学习和实践。

  3. 互动性和社区支持
    一些网站,如Codecademy和Stack Overflow,强调互动性,鼓励用户参与讨论、提问和分享经验。这种社区支持不仅提高了学习的积极性,还增强了用户之间的联系。

  4. 技术更新和趋势
    前端开发是一个快速发展的领域,因此许多企业网站会定期更新内容,分享最新的技术趋势、工具和框架。这些信息对于希望在行业内保持竞争力的开发者来说至关重要。

  5. 开源和项目分享
    GitHub等平台支持开源项目的分享和协作,为开发者提供了一个学习和实践的良好环境。用户可以参与开源项目,获取实践经验,同时也能贡献自己的代码。

选择前端开发企业网站时应考虑哪些因素?
在选择合适的前端开发企业网站时,开发者可以考虑以下几个因素,以确保获得最佳的学习和开发体验。

  1. 内容的质量和深度
    选择提供高质量内容的网站是至关重要的,优质的教程和文章能够帮助开发者深入理解前端技术。

  2. 更新频率
    前端技术日新月异,因此选择那些定期更新内容的网站,可以帮助开发者获取最新的信息和趋势。

  3. 社区活跃度
    一个活跃的社区能够为开发者提供更多的支持和帮助,选择那些有良好社区氛围的网站,可以提高学习的乐趣和效率。

  4. 学习路径和结构
    对于初学者来说,网站提供的结构化学习路径会非常有帮助。选择那些能够引导用户逐步学习的资源,可以有效提升学习效果。

  5. 实践机会
    一些网站提供真实项目的实践机会,能够帮助开发者将所学知识应用到实际中,增加实战经验。

如何有效利用前端开发企业网站进行学习?
为了充分利用前端开发企业网站提供的资源,以下是一些有效的学习策略,帮助开发者在学习过程中事半功倍。

  1. 制定学习计划
    在开始学习之前,制定一个明确的学习计划,设定短期和长期目标。通过有计划的学习,可以更有效地掌握知识。

  2. 动手实践
    无论是教程还是文章,动手实践都是学习前端开发不可或缺的一部分。尝试自己编写代码,创建项目,可以加深对知识的理解和记忆。

  3. 参与社区讨论
    加入相关的社区和论坛,积极参与讨论和问答。通过与其他开发者的交流,可以获得不同的视角和解决方案。

  4. 定期复习和总结
    在学习过程中,定期复习和总结所学的知识,可以帮助巩固记忆。写博客或记录学习笔记,分享自己的学习过程,也是一种很好的复习方式。

  5. 关注行业动态
    订阅相关的技术博客、新闻和更新,关注前端开发领域的最新动态,有助于保持对行业发展的敏锐度。

通过以上的方式,开发者可以更高效地利用前端开发企业网站进行学习,提升自己的技术水平。随着前端技术的不断发展和创新,保持学习的热情和主动性,将为职业发展带来更多的机会和可能性。

原创文章,作者:DevSecOps,如若转载,请注明出处:https://devops.gitlab.cn/archives/201481

(0)
DevSecOpsDevSecOps
上一篇 2024 年 9 月 12 日
下一篇 2024 年 9 月 12 日

相关推荐

  • 如何挑选前端开发

    在挑选前端开发人员时,应考虑技术能力、解决问题的能力、沟通能力、学习能力、团队协作、项目经验和工作态度。技术能力是最基本也是最重要的一点,前端开发人员需要熟练掌握HTML、CSS、…

    19小时前
    0
  • MQTT前端如何开发

    MQTT前端开发需要选择合适的MQTT库、实现连接功能、发布和订阅消息、处理消息、确保安全性。其中选择合适的MQTT库尤为关键,因为它直接影响到开发效率和应用的性能。常见的MQTT…

    19小时前
    0
  • 前端开发 如何转型

    前端开发转型的关键在于:扩展技术栈、掌握后端技能、提升设计能力、关注用户体验、强化项目管理。其中,扩展技术栈尤为重要。随着技术的快速发展,前端开发不仅限于HTML、CSS和Java…

    19小时前
    0
  • 前端如何开发app

    前端开发APP的方法主要有:使用Web技术开发混合APP、使用React Native、使用Flutter、使用PWA、使用Ionic。 其中,使用React Native是目前最…

    19小时前
    0
  • 前端开发如何吹水

    前端开发如何吹水?前端开发吹水的核心在于炫技、术语、趋势、团队协作、用户体验、未来发展。详细描述其中的炫技,展示自己的技术能力和项目经验是关键。你可以通过展示自己在React、Vu…

    19小时前
    0
  • 如何开发前端sdk

    要开发前端SDK,你需要明确目标、选择合适的技术栈、设计API、实现功能、编写文档、进行测试。其中,明确目标是最重要的一步,因为它决定了整个SDK的方向和范围。明确目标不仅包括你希…

    19小时前
    0
  • 前端开发如何设计前端页面

    前端开发设计前端页面的方法包括:用户体验设计、响应式布局、组件化设计、优化性能、跨浏览器兼容性。用户体验设计是最重要的一点,因为它直接影响用户对网站的满意度和使用黏性。用户体验设计…

    19小时前
    0
  • 公司如何开发前端

    公司可以通过组建一个专业团队、选择合适的技术栈、使用敏捷开发方法、进行持续测试和优化、重视用户体验、使用协作工具来开发高效的前端。组建一个专业团队是关键,团队成员应包括前端开发工程…

    19小时前
    0
  • 前端开发如何创新

    前端开发如何创新?前端开发的创新可以通过使用新技术、改进用户体验、优化性能、利用自动化工具、增强可访问性来实现。使用新技术是其中的一项重要策略。随着JavaScript框架和库的发…

    19小时前
    0
  • 前端开发如何创作

    前端开发创作的关键在于:了解用户需求、选择合适的技术栈、设计良好的用户界面、编写高效的代码、进行不断测试和优化。 其中,了解用户需求是最为重要的一点。用户需求决定了整个项目的方向和…

    19小时前
    0

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注

GitLab下载安装
联系站长
联系站长
分享本页
返回顶部